This book is about restoring national pride and positive politics. It shows that although unity and division are natural parts ofBritish political debate, some of this division is caused by aneed for political reform. Political institutions have struggled not just to managethemselves, but also to cope with scandals in the private,public and third sectors. Since the financial crisis of 2008,leadership across all sectors has been challenged by the banksand charities from Oxfam to Volkswagen and the CatholicChurch to the movie industry. This has had a corrosive effect on public confidence in nationaland international government, and also in leadership itself. Atthe same time, social media and other events are creatinggreater individualism, at a time when we should be bringingpeople together. This inspirational book showcases people and organisationsthat are achieving great things in our communities and globally,and suggests a new approach by focusing on the unity ofnational, local and sector missions. It will help illuminate theservice to our country and our communities and serve to breakdown barriers between sectors.
Penny Mordaunt is a former Secretary of State for Defence. She was the first female to hold this post. She has been theMember of Parliament for Portsmouth North since 2010. Sheserved as Minister for Women and Equalities from 2018 to2019 and Secretary of State for International Developmentfrom 2017 to 2019. During 2017 to 2019 she was the UKGovernor of the World Bank. She has achieved global impactthrough her work on disability reforms and in cleaning up theaid sector after the Oxfam scandal. Chris Lewis is a writer, entrepreneur and political adviser. He isthe author of Too Fast to Think: How to Maintain YourCreativity in a Hyper-Connected Work Culture (KoganPage,2016) and The Leadership Lab: Understanding Leadership in the21st Century (KoganPage, 2018), which won Business Book ofthe Year and Leadership Book of the Year 2019.
